DescriptionEnvironmental, Health & Safety Manager
Requisition # 73855 Select Location GA201 GA Atlanta 3100 Cumberland Blvd Functional Area Operations Line of Business Corporate Job Type Full-Time Minimum Travel Percentage 50-75% Relocation Provided No Job Description Job Summary Responsible for assisting with the development, communication, implementation and monitoring of comprehensive environmental, health, safety and DOT programs; policies and procedures to reduce accidental losses and protect company assets; ensure vendor, contractor, and customer safety; and, ensure compliance with applicable regulatory requirements. Act as a resource and subject matter expert for internal and external customers in matters relating to environmental, health, safety and DOT concerns. Provide due diligence and integration support services and expertise to enable company growth and limit future liability. Major Tasks, Responsibilities and Key Accountabilities * Strategically plans, promotes, organizes, directs and audits EHS-related activities and operations to ensure consistent execution of policies and procedures. * Develops sustainable processes to determine the effectiveness of the EHS programs and training materials, drive cost-out measures, and ensures compliance. * Analyzes needs and assists with the development of strategic plans for the creation and integration of environmental, health, safety and DOT programs, policies and procedures for existing and newly acquired businesses. * Visits facilities regularly, provides technical support and serves as information resource for internal and external customers. Communicates regularly with senior management. * Actively supports all lines of business in all operational, greenfield growth and acquisitive growth including diligence and integration-related activities. Nature and Scope * Solutions require analysis and investigation. * Achieves planned results by decisions and actions based on professional methods, business principles and practical experience. * Manages a group or team of professional individual contributors and/or indirectly supervises. Work Environment * Most of the time is spent sitting in the same position or standing/walking or there is some requirement to lift or handle material or equipment of moderate weight (8 - 20 pounds). * Usually in a comfortable environment but with regular exposure to factors causing moderate physical discomfort from such things as dust, fumes or odors. * Typically requires overnight travel 20% to 50% of the time. Essential Skills Minimum Qualifications * Must be eighteen years of age * Must pass the Drug Test * Must pass the Background Check * Must pass pre-employment tests if applicable Education and Experience * Typically requires BS/BA in related discipline. Generally 7+ years experience in related field. May require certification. Advanced degree may offset less experience in some disciplines. Preferred Qualifications * Experience in environmental, industrial hygiene, safety, and DOT compliance functions. * Some experience managing teams of EHS specialists. * Six Sigma, ISO 14001,OSHA VPP experience.
